Scientists create new maps depicting potential worldwide coral bleaching by 2056

Monday, February 25, 2013 - 12:30 in Earth & Climate

New maps by scientists with NOAA's Cooperative Institute for Marine and Atmospheric Studies show how rising sea temperatures are likely to affect all coral reefs in the form of annual coral bleaching events under different emission scenarios.
